How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lauderdale Lakes?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Lauderdale Lakes Studio Apartments | $2,154 | $1,053 | $2,775 |
Lauderdale Lakes 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,357 | $1,050 | $3,404 |
Lauderdale Lakes 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,347 | $1,336 | $6,180 |
Lauderdale Lakes 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,775 | $2,000 | $4,745 |
Lauderdale Lakes 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,328 | $2,595 | $3,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Lauderdale Lakes Apartments with Hardwood Floors
What is the Cheapest Hardwood Floors apartment in Lauderdale Lakes?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Lauderdale Lakes with Hardwood Floors is at International Village/ Fully Furnished listed at $1,499.
How much is the average rent for Lauderdale Lakes Apartments with Hardwood Floors?
The average rent for a Apartment in Lauderdale Lakes with Hardwood Floors is $2,274.
What is the largest Lauderdale Lakes Apartment for rent with Hardwood Floors?
Today's Apartment with Hardwood Floors and the most square footage in Lauderdale Lakes is a 1,900 square feet unit starting from $4,100 at 259 NW 29th Terrace.
What is the average size for Lauderdale Lakes Apartments for rent with Hardwood Floors?
The average size for a rental with Hardwood Floors in Lauderdale Lakes is currently at 879 sq ft.
